Taking possession, by fair means or foul

A judge has accused banks of trying to push through repossessions by using a defunct system of valuations

There are thousands of potential property repossession cases either going through the courts or up for hearing, but banks have been routing them through the wrong court using unsound documentation. These cases will need to be struck out, then re-entered and re-started, or brought to the High Court.
